Hootsuite is a well-established social media management platform that serves as a viable alternative for 3D printing businesses looking to streamline their social media operations. According to their website, Hootsuite offers tools for scheduling, monitoring, and analyzing content across major platforms including LinkedIn, YouTube, Instagram, Facebook, X (formerly Twitter), and TikTok. The platform enables teams to manage multiple social accounts from a unified dashboard, schedule posts in advance, and track engagement metrics through built-in analytics. Hootsuite also supports team collaboration with role-based permissions and approval workflows, making it suitable for small marketing teams within 3D printing firms. While it doesn't offer AI-driven content creation or research capabilities like AGC Studio, Hootsuite excels in social listening and cross-platform monitoring, allowing businesses to track brand mentions and industry conversations. It integrates with various third-party tools for extended functionality, though it lacks native AI video generation or automated blog writing. Hootsuite is best suited for businesses that already have content creators but need a centralized system for publishing and performance tracking. Its strength lies in reliability, scalability, and enterprise-grade security, making it a solid choice for mid-sized 3D printing companies with established content workflows.

Buffer is a user-friendly social media management platform designed for simplicity and efficiency, making it a suitable Ontraport alternative for smaller 3D printing businesses or solopreneurs. According to their website, Buffer allows users to schedule and publish content across key platforms such as LinkedIn, Instagram, Facebook, X (Twitter), and TikTok. The platform features a clean, intuitive interface that simplifies content planning, with a visual calendar for organizing posts. Buffer also provides basic analytics to track engagement, follower growth, and post performance, helping businesses refine their strategy over time. One of its strengths is ease of use—teams can quickly onboard and start managing social media without extensive training. Buffer supports team collaboration with comment tagging and approval queues, though it lacks advanced workflow automation. While it doesn’t offer AI-generated content, research reports, or video avatars like AGC Studio, Buffer excels in reliability and transparency, with no hidden algorithms affecting post delivery. It’s ideal for 3D printing brands that prioritize consistency and clarity in their social presence without the need for complex automation or AI-driven content creation. Buffer is best for businesses that already produce their own content but want a streamlined way to publish and measure results across platforms.
